Transaction ec2aa5b4014355f8925fb3d9b98ce18c048141d8d9cc610f121474b00054492d
1 Input
1 Output
-
ec2aa5b4014355f8925fb3d9b98ce18c048141d8d9cc610f121474b00054492d:0
- value
- 5097393
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0176025d4a6830313103451704fc91ae6d09a21b OP_EQUALVERIFY OP_CHECKSIG
- address
- 18j3coaMrWhuHttU6f8Ds5hrEynJvxedu